c语言程序设计试题(A).doc_第1页
c语言程序设计试题(A).doc_第2页
c语言程序设计试题(A).doc_第3页
c语言程序设计试题(A).doc_第4页
c语言程序设计试题(A).doc_第5页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

科目编号: 座号:甘肃电大职业技术学院2009年1月期末考试 级 专业C语言程序设计(A)试卷 试题号一二三四五总分得分核分人签名 得分 评卷人一、单项选择(每题3分,共36分)题号123456789101112答案1在c语言中,符合运算符x*=x*y+5 等价于 ( )A.x=x*(y+5) B.x=x*y+5C.x=(y+5)*(x+5) D.x=y+52.若int a4=1,1,1,1,1,1,1,1;则a数组第一维的大小是 ( )A.2 B.3 C.4 D.无法确定3表达式:3/2+6%4+(float)8/4的值为 ( )A.3.0 B.4.0 C.5.0 D.54.设整形变量a为5,使b不为2的表达式是 ( )A.b=a/2 B.b=7-a C.b=a%2 D=b=a3?2:15.选出下列表示符中不是合法的表示符的是 ( )A.hot_do B.cat1 C._pri D.2ab6.不能把字符串:hello!赋给数组b的语句是 ( )A.charb10=h,e,l,l,o,! ; B.chab10;b=”hello!”;C.char b10; strcpy(b,”hello!”); D.char b10=”hello!”;7.c语言中的常量包括 ( )A.普通常量和符号常量 B. 普通常量和字符常量C.普通常量和字符串常量 D. 普通常量和实型常量8.表达式1+2,2+3,3+4,4+5的值为 ( )A.6 B.7 C.8 D.99.为了表达关系式xyz,应使用c语言表达式 ( )A.(xy)and(yz) B.(x=y)&(y=z)C.(x=y)&(y=z) D.(x=y) |(y=z)10.在调用字符串函数时,应使用的命令 ( )A.#include B.#includeC. #include D. #include11.设有如下定义:int arr =6,7,8,9,10;int *ptr=arr;printf(“%d,%d”,*ptr,*(ptr+2); 则程序段的输出结果为 : ( )A. 8 10 B. 6 8 C. 7 9 D. 6 1012.在c语言中,变量的地址就是 ( )A.变量的指针 B.变量的指针变量C.变量的值 D.元素的首地址得分 评卷人二、填空题 (共30分,每空2分)1、c语言中基本的数据类型有 , , .2. 是构成c程序的基本单位.3.结构化程序设计采用3中基本结构来表示算法,它们分别为: , , .4.设x和y均为整形变量,且x=1,y=2,则表达式1.0+x/y的值为: .5.表达式x y ? x : y 1属于 表达式.6.测试字符串长度的函数是 .7.按使用范围可将c语言中的变量分为两种局部变量和 . 8.有以下程序:char str15;scanf(“%s”,str);printf(“%sn”,str); 若输入MY God ,则输出 .9.char c =“hello”此时数组c的长度为 .10.从用户使用的角度看,函数有两种 和 .得分 评卷人三、读程序题(共10分,每小题5分)1. #includevoid main( )int n, s=0;for(n=1; ;n+)s=s+n; if(s5) break; printf(“s=%d”,s); 程序的输出结果是: .(5分)2. #includemain( )int a, b, sum;a=123; b=456;sum=a+b;printf(“sum=%dn”,sum); 程序的输出结果是 .(5分) 得分 评卷人四、编程题(共20分,每小题10分)1编写程序:求1-100之间的和.(10分)2、 编写程序:求“九九”表.(10分) 得分 评卷人五、程序填空题(共4分,每空2分)#i

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论